This table presents detailed data on the quantities and values of dimension stone sold or used by producers in the United States, categorized by specific end uses. Dimension stone, which includes natural rock materials cut and finished for construction and architectural purposes, plays a vital role in various sectors such as building, monumental works, and landscaping. Tracking these figures is important for understanding trends in the construction and decorative stone markets, assessing economic contributions of the dimension stone industry, and informing resource management and policy decisions.
Analysis of the 2022 data reveals a modest increase in total quantity sold or used, rising from 2,290,000 metric tons in 2021 to 2,380,000 metric tons, while total value saw a slight uptick from $413 million to $421 million. Notably, irregular-shaped rough stone increased by approximately 36,000 metric tons to 390,000 metric tons, with its value rising from $41 million to $47.2 million, indicating growing demand in this category. Ashlars and partially squared pieces also showed growth, with quantity increasing from 434,000 to 457,000 metric tons and value climbing from $69 million to $77.4 million. Conversely, rough blocks for building and construction experienced a slight decline in quantity from 829,000 to 824,000 metric tons and a more pronounced value decrease from $148 million to $131 million. Among dressed stone uses, panels and veneer saw a significant value increase from $16.2 million to $30.8 million alongside a quantity rise, suggesting heightened market interest. These shifts highlight evolving preferences within the dimension stone market, with certain specialized uses gaining prominence amid overall stable production levels.
| TABLE 7 | ||||||||||||
| DIMENSION STONE SOLD OR USED BY PRODUCERS IN THE UNITED STATES, BY USE1 | ||||||||||||
| 2021 | 2022 | |||||||||||
| Quantity | Value | Quantity | Value | |||||||||
| Use | (metric tons) | (thousands) | (metric tons) | (thousands) | ||||||||
| Rough stone: | ||||||||||||
| Rough blocks for building and construction | 829000 | r | 148000 | r | 824000 | 131000 | ||||||
| Irregular-shaped stone | 354000 | r | 41000 | r | 390000 | 47200 | ||||||
| Monumental | 116000 | r | 14500 | r | 104000 | 14300 | ||||||
| Other2 | 57500 | r | 16700 | r | 73700 | 12100 | ||||||
| Dressed stone: | ||||||||||||
| Ashlars and partially squared pieces | 434000 | r | 69000 | r | 457000 | 77400 | ||||||
| Slabs and blocks for building and construction | 116000 | r | 27000 | r | 112000 | 30200 | ||||||
| Monumental | 27600 | r | 13300 | r | 32900 | 16100 | ||||||
| Curbing | 127000 | r | 27400 | r | 115000 | 16500 | ||||||
| Flagging | 82100 | r | 11900 | r | 102000 | 12500 | ||||||
| Flagging (slate) | 11100 | r | 2300 | r | 10400 | 1430 | ||||||
| Panels and veneer | 66200 | r | 16200 | r | 82800 | 30800 | ||||||
| Roofing slate | 18200 | 11500 | 11200 | 11600 | ||||||||
| Flooring slate | 2300 | 815 | 1490 | 689 | ||||||||
| Tile, all dimensions | 4790 | 1760 | 6370 | 4380 | ||||||||
| Other3 | 45400 | 11800 | 60300 | 14700 | ||||||||
| Total | 2290000 | r | 413000 | r | 2380000 | 421000 | ||||||
rRevised.
1Table includes data available through November 2, 2023. Data are rounded to no more than three significant digits; may not add to totals shown.
2Includes flagging stone, exports, uses not specified, and uses not listed.
3Includes blackboards, exports, structural and sanitary, uses not specified, and uses not listed.
